Publication number: 20230308317Abstract: In some examples, a node for a telecommunication network includes a neural-network-based receiver for uplink communications. The node is configured to modify the neural-network-based receiver to generate a set of modified receiver frameworks defining respective different versions for the receiver, using each of the modified receiver frameworks, generate respective measures representing bits encoded by a signal received at the node, calculate a value representing a variance of the measures, and on the basis of the value, determine whether to select the signal received at the node for use as part of a training set of data for the neural-network-based receiver.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 20, 2020Publication date: September 28, 2023Inventors: Dani Johannes Korpi, Mikko Aleksi UUSITALO, Janne Matti Juhani HUTTUNEN, Leo Mikko Johannes KARKKAINEN, Mikko Johannes HONKALA

Patent number: 11337100Abstract: According to an aspect, a method in the radio head comprises receiving a reference signal from a terminal device, and computing a channel estimate on the basis of the reference signal and transferring the channel estimate with a first precision level to the network node over a link between the radio head and the network node. The first precision level defines a first number of bits carrying the channel estimate, then the method determines to change the precision level and, in response to the determining, transfers the channel estimate or a further channel estimate with a second precision level to the network node. The second precision level defines a second number of bits carrying the channel estimate or the further channel estimate, the second number being different from the first number.Type: GrantFiled: August 18, 2021Date of Patent: May 17, 2022Assignee: NOKIA SOLUTIONS AND NETWORKS OYInventors: Dani Johannes Korpi, Mikko Aleksi Uusitalo, Janne Matti Juhani Huttunen, Mikko Johannes Honkala, Leo Mikko Johannes Kärkkäinen

Patent number: 8879771Abstract: In an embodiment an apparatus includes a graphical display panel and a loudspeaker. The panel has a display layer for displaying images and defines a plurality of apertures penetrating through at least the display layer. The loudspeaker includes a diaphragm arranged substantially parallel to the display layer. Sound from the loudspeaker diaphragm is directed outside a host device through the apertures. The speaker may be an electret or a piezo-electric speaker for thinness. There may be apertures on an opposed side of the host device housing to achieve a dipole pattern which is directed and gives acoustic privacy to the user, or a rear acoustic cavity for a monopole pattern which more broadly disperses the sound. One illustrated embodiment is selectable between monopole and dipole. Size and total area of the holes determines acoustic resistance and so a method is described to determine those from physical parameters of the display panel.Type: GrantFiled: April 8, 2010Date of Patent: November 4, 2014Assignee: Nokia CorporationInventors: Timothy J. Mellow, Leo Mikko Johannes Karkkainen, Zoran Radivojevic, Koray Ozcan
